The Sounds of Drilling

Drilling is a loud activity. The rig's engine is constantly going and there's the occasional hiss of air compressors. The drill itself didn't seem to make much noise once it was in the ground. Overall, the noise wasn't too bad in the house—Sparky (our cat) even came up from her basement hiding place to investigate.

All of the guys on the drilling team wore earplugs or hearing protection the whole time. They also asked me to protect my ears while I was in the yard taking photos. In the house or away from the rig it wasn't a problem.
